Part-Time Financial Administrator
Location : Baptist Church of the Covenant, Birmingham, AL
Hours : Part-time, 30 hours per week
Compensation : Salary range of $30k – $36k based on experience and qualifications
Benefits : Individual health insurance, paid vacation time, paid holidays, and matching retirement contributions
Application Deadline : Applications will be accepted until March 15, 2025 About Us
Baptist Church of the Covenant (BCOC) is a welcoming, justice-oriented congregation in Birmingham, Alabama. We seek a dedicated and detail-oriented Financial Administrator to support our church’s mission by managing financial and administrative responsibilities with integrity and professionalism.
Position Overview
The Financial Administrator is responsible for maintaining accurate financial records, managing contributions, and ensuring smooth financial operations for the church. This role requires strong bookkeeping skills, confidentiality, and the ability to work independently while collaborating with church leadership and staff.
Key Responsibilities
- Maintain financial records, process receipts and disbursements, and reconcile bank statements
- Track and record pledges and contributions, and prepare giving statements
- Assist in budget preparation and financial reporting for church leadership
- Oversee payroll and manage employee benefits in compliance with tax regulations
- Comply with nonprofit financial best practices and church policies
- Work with the church treasurer, finance committee, and administrative staff to ensure financial accuracy and accountability
- Manage weekday rental of spaces in church parking lots
- Support administrative tasks as needed to ensure efficient church operations
